Spray foam insulation is a type of insulation that is applied as a liquid and expands to fill gaps and cracks. This unique property allows it to create a seamless barrier that prevents air leaks. Unlike traditional insulation materials, spray foam can reach difficult areas, ensuring that every nook and cranny is insulated.


The two main types of spray foam insulation are open-cell and closed-cell. Open-cell foam is softer and more flexible, making it ideal for interior applications. Closed-cell foam, on the other hand, is denser and provides a higher R-value, making it suitable for exterior applications and areas exposed to moisture.


How Spray Foam Insulation Works


Spray foam insulation works by expanding upon application. When the liquid foam is sprayed into a cavity, it quickly expands and hardens, creating a solid barrier. This barrier effectively seals off any gaps or cracks, preventing air from escaping or entering the building.


The expansion of the foam allows it to adhere to surfaces, ensuring a tight fit. This is particularly beneficial in older homes where traditional insulation may have settled or become less effective over time.


By creating a continuous air barrier, spray foam insulation helps to maintain a consistent temperature inside the building. This means that heating and cooling systems do not have to work as hard, leading to lower energy bills.


Benefits of Spray Foam Insulation


1. Energy Efficiency


One of the most significant benefits of spray foam insulation is its ability to improve energy efficiency. By sealing gaps and cracks, it reduces the amount of air that escapes from the building. This means that heating and cooling systems do not have to work as hard to maintain a comfortable temperature.


As a result, homeowners can see a significant reduction in their energy bills. In fact, studies have shown that spray foam insulation can reduce energy costs by up to 50 percent.


2. Comfort


In addition to energy savings, spray foam insulation also enhances comfort. By creating a tight seal, it helps to eliminate drafts and cold spots. This means that every room in the house stays at a consistent temperature, making it more comfortable for occupants.


Furthermore, spray foam insulation also acts as a sound barrier. It can help to reduce noise from outside, making the home a quieter and more peaceful place to live.


3. Moisture Control


Moisture can be a significant issue in many homes, leading to mold and mildew growth. Spray foam insulation helps to control moisture by creating a barrier that prevents water from entering the building.


Closed-cell spray foam, in particular, is highly resistant to moisture, making it an excellent choice for areas prone to dampness, such as basements and crawl spaces.


4. Longevity


Spray foam insulation is durable and long-lasting. Unlike traditional insulation materials, which can settle or degrade over time, spray foam maintains its effectiveness for many years. This means that homeowners do not have to worry about replacing their insulation frequently, saving both time and money in the long run.

Choosing the Right Spray Foam Insulation


When selecting spray foam insulation, it is essential to consider the specific needs of your home or building. Here are some factors to keep in mind:


1. Type of Foam


As mentioned earlier, there are two main types of spray foam insulation: open-cell and closed-cell. Open-cell foam is best for interior applications, while closed-cell foam is ideal for exterior use and areas exposed to moisture.


Consider the areas you want to insulate and choose the type of foam that best suits your needs.


2. R-Value


The R-value measures the insulation's effectiveness at resisting heat flow. The higher the R-value, the better the insulation. Closed-cell spray foam typically has a higher R-value than open-cell foam, making it a better choice for areas where maximum insulation is required.


3. Professional Installation


While some homeowners may consider DIY spray foam insulation kits, it is often best to hire a professional for installation. Professionals have the experience and equipment necessary to ensure that the foam is applied correctly and effectively.


Improper installation can lead to gaps and air leaks, negating the benefits of the insulation.


Cost Considerations


The cost of spray foam insulation can vary depending on several factors, including the type of foam, the size of the area to be insulated, and the complexity of the installation.


While spray foam insulation may have a higher upfront cost compared to traditional insulation materials, the long-term savings on energy bills can make it a worthwhile investment.


Homeowners should also consider any available rebates or incentives for energy-efficient upgrades, which can help offset the initial costs.
